The global home automation market has witnessed significant growth in recent years, driven by advancements in technology and rising consumer demand for enhanced convenience and energy efficiency. Home automation integrates smart devices and systems to provide seamless control over lighting, security, he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C), entertainment, and more. The increasing adoption of Internet of Things (IoT) technology and wireless communication has enabled homeowners to manage their systems remotely through smartphones and voice-controlled assistants such as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ple HomeKit.
Technological advancements, such as AI-driven automation, smart sensors, and real-time monitoring, have transformed homes into connected ecosystems. Energy efficiency is a key driver, as smart systems optimize resource usage, reducing costs and environmental impact. For instance, smart thermostats can learn user preferences and adjust heating or cooling automatically.
The market is also benefiting from growing awareness of security solutions, with smart locks, surveillance cameras, and motion sensors becoming integral to modern home designs. Leading players are investing in innovations such as centralized control hubs and enhanced device interoperability, further driving market growth. With expanding adoption in residential and commercial sectors, the home automation market continues to evolve, offering a smarter, more efficient future.
